What types of epoxies are there, and how do you use them? At this month's free membership meeting for BARN woodworkers, Matthew Weaver of Fiberglass Supply in Burlington will explain the different products and show how to mix and apply them for flawless effects. He'll also bring examples of epoxies that weren't mixed or applied correctly — the nightmare every woodworker wants to avoid.

As a student at the University of Washington, Weaver was part of the composites team working on a Formula SAE racecar. He worked full-time building surfboards for five years, then went to work for Fiberglass Supply in 2002. Two years later, his family bought the business, which he now runs with his brother Pat. Besides selling supplies for epoxies and fiberglass work, the company sells boat kits, surfboard blanks and other products. It also calls itself a "composite materials superstore," and does research and development work for industrial manufacturers and companies in the aerospace business.

These monthly meetings always offer an informative presentation on some aspect of woodworking, plus a short business meeting. It's a good opportunity to meet other woodworkers of all skill levels, learn what's new in the shop, and share your thoughts on class offerings and shop operations.
